web服务器有什么配置

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Web服务器的配置通常涉及以下几个方面:

    1. 硬件配置:硬件配置包括服务器的处理器、内存、硬盘和网络接口等。对于小型网站或个人网站,一台普通的计算机就可以充当Web服务器,而对于大型网站或高流量网站,通常需要使用高性能的服务器,如多核处理器、大容量内存和快速磁盘阵列等。

    2. 操作系统选择:Web服务器可以在多种操作系统上运行,常见的有Windows、Linux和Unix等。不同的操作系统有不同的优势和特点,选取适合自己需求的操作系统是很重要的。

    3. Web服务器软件:Web服务器软件负责处理来自客户端浏览器的请求,并将网页内容传输回客户端。常见的Web服务器软件有Apache、Nginx和Microsoft IIS等。选择合适的Web服务器软件取决于网站的需求和应用场景。

    4. 配置文件设置:Web服务器的配置文件包含了各种参数和选项,用于控制服务器的行为。具体的配置项根据不同的Web服务器软件而有所不同,常见的配置包括监听端口、虚拟主机设置、缓存机制和访问控制等。

    5. 安全性配置:针对Web服务器的安全设置是非常重要的。常见的安全配置措施包括使用SSL证书实现HTTPS协议加密通信、配置防火墙以限制访问、启用访问日志和错误日志等。

    6. 性能优化:为了提高Web服务器的性能,可采取一系列优化措施,如启用页面缓存、启用Gzip压缩、配置负载均衡和集群等。

    需要注意的是,Web服务器的配置应根据具体的需求和情况进行调整,以达到安全、高效、稳定运行的目的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    配置 Web 服务器是确保其正常运行和提供高性能的重要步骤。以下是一些常见的 Web 服务器配置选项:

    1. 操作系统选择:常见的 Web 服务器操作系统包括 Linux、Windows 和 macOS。选择适合您需求的操作系统是配置 Web 服务器的第一步。

    2. Web 服务器软件:常见的 Web 服务器软件包括 Apache、Nginx 和 Microsoft IIS。选择合适的软件取决于您的需求和技术偏好。

    3. 端口配置:Web 服务器默认监听端口为 80(HTTP) 和 443(HTTPS)。但您可以根据需要更改端口号以避免冲突。

    4. 虚拟主机配置:如果您需要托管多个网站,您可以配置虚拟主机来使每个网站具有独立的域名和文件目录。

    5. 文件目录配置:您可以指定 Web 服务器的文件目录,即 Web 根目录。这是您存储网站文件的位置,Web 服务器会从这里获取文件并将其发送给客户端。

    6. 访问控制和权限:您可以配置 Web 服务器以实施访问控制和权限控制,例如阻止特定 IP 地址、限制访问特定文件或目录,以及设置身份验证。

    7. 缓存配置:配置服务器端缓存可以提高 Web 应用程序的性能。您可以选择启用浏览器缓存、页面缓存和对象缓存等。

    8. 日志配置:Web 服务器会记录访问日志、错误日志和访问统计数据,您可以配置日志的位置、格式和级别以满足您的需求。

    9. 安全配置:确保您的 Web 服务器安全是至关重要的。您可以配置防火墙、SSL/TLS 证书以及其他安全措施来保护服务器和用户数据。

    10. 负载均衡和故障转移:如果您需要处理大量并发流量或实现高可用性,您可以配置负载均衡和故障转移以分配流量和防止单点故障。

    以上是一些常见的 Web 服务器配置选项,具体配置取决于您的需求和技术要求。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Web服务器的配置包括硬件和软件两个方面。

    一、硬件配置:

    1. CPU:选择多核心的CPU,以提供更好的性能。
    2. 内存:分配足够的内存以支持并发的请求,避免内存不足导致服务器崩溃。
    3. 硬盘:建议使用SSD硬盘,以提高读写速度和响应时间。
    4. 网络带宽:确保服务器的网络带宽能够满足用户的访问需求,以免造成访问延迟。

    二、软件配置:

    1. 操作系统选择:常见的Web服务器操作系统有Linux、Windows等,选择适合你的应用程序的操作系统。
    2. Web服务器软件:常用的Web服务器软件有Apache、Nginx、IIS等。选择适合你的应用程序的Web服务器软件,并进行配置。
    3. 防火墙配置:配置防火墙,限制对服务器的未授权访问。
    4. 负载均衡配置:如果需要处理大量并发请求,可以配置负载均衡器,将请求分配到多台服务器上,提高系统的稳定性和性能。
    5. 网络安全配置:保护网站免受恶意攻击,配置网站的SSL证书、DDoS防护等安全措施。
    6. 缓存配置:配置缓存机制来提高网站的访问速度,可以使用缓存来减少对数据库的访问频率,提高性能。
    7. 数据库配置:根据应用程序的需求,配置数据库服务器,选择合适的数据库系统(如MySQL、SQL Server等),并进行性能优化和安全配置。
    8. 日志管理配置:配置日志管理,记录访问日志、错误日志等,以便进行系统监控和故障排查。

    三、其他配置:

    1. 域名解析:将域名解析到服务器的IP地址,配置DNS等相关设置。
    2. SSL证书:如果需要使用HTTPS协议,需要配置SSL证书,并启用HTTPS安全连接。
    3. 访问权限设置:为了确保服务器的安全,需要设置正确的文件和目录权限,限制对敏感文件的访问权限。
    4. 网站备份:定期进行网站数据的备份,以防止数据丢失造成的损失。

    综上所述,Web服务器的配置包括硬件配置、软件配置和其他配置,需要根据应用场景来选择合适的配置,以保证服务器的稳定性、性能和安全性。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部